Ethereum
Block
21184959
0x58896c184fe8eb0c83773007752437fbbcd1c980
EOA
Active on
Ethereum with -- and
56 txns
Funded by
0xddfa
…
0740
via
0xfb37
…
00a9
First active
a year ago
Last active
7 months ago
Loading...